Advocating for Deer Welfare Without Activism

Advocating for Deer Welfare Without Activism

The British Deer Society stands out in the animal welfare landscape for its measured, evidence-based approach to promoting deer welfare and sustainable management. Unlike activist-led charities, the BDS focuses on practical solutions, collaboration with stakeholders, and education to address challenges facing deer populations. This article explores how the BDS balances advocacy with science, highlighting its commitment to responsible deer management, including humane culling when necessary, and the importance of maintaining biodiversity.
